Brooklyn Comes Alive To Host Jamiroquai Tribute

By Scott Bernstein Jul 20, 2017 10:37 am PDT

Members of The Motet, Trey Anastasio Band and Electric Beethoven will perform a set honoring the music of Jamiroquai as part of Brooklyn Comes Alive this September. Brooklyn Comes Alive will feature over 100 artists teaming up in various configurations to play over 35 sets of music at three different Williamsburg venues (The Hall At MP, Brooklyn Bowl and Music Hall Of Williamsburg) on September 23 – 24.

The Jamiroquai tribute will find keyboardist Todd Stoops (RAQ/Electric Beethoven) pairing up with trumpeter Jennifer Hartswick and trombonist Natalie Cressman of the Trey Anastasio Band and five members of The Motet. Drummer Dave Watts, guitarist Ryan Jalbert, vocalist Lyle Divinsky, bassist Garret Sayers and keyboardist Joey Porter will represent The Motet as part of the collaboration.

Today’s announcement comes after BCA organizers detailed a tribute to The Allman Brothers Band. Stay tuned for additional Brooklyn Comes Alive announcements.
